数控车床自带代码大全,是数控车床操作者必备的专业知识。数控车床自带代码是数控系统内部预置的一系列指令,用于实现机床的自动控制。本文将从数控车床自带代码的分类、应用及注意事项等方面进行详细介绍。
一、数控车床自带代码的分类
1. 主程序代码
主程序代码是数控车床编程的核心,用于描述加工工艺过程。主程序代码主要包括以下几类:
(1)基本指令:如G代码、M代码、F代码等,用于实现机床的定位、加工、刀具补偿等功能。
(2)子程序:用于实现特定加工工艺的代码段,便于调用和修改。
(3)宏程序:通过变量实现加工工艺的自动化,提高编程效率。
2. 辅助程序代码
辅助程序代码主要用于实现数控车床的初始化、参数设置、故障诊断等功能。主要包括以下几类:
(1)系统参数设置代码:用于设置机床的运行参数,如主轴转速、进给速度等。
(2)报警处理代码:用于诊断和处理机床故障。
(3)初始化代码:用于机床启动时的参数设置和初始化。
二、数控车床自带代码的应用
1. 加工工艺实现
通过主程序代码,实现数控车床的加工工艺。如车削、镗孔、螺纹加工等。
2. 刀具补偿
刀具补偿是数控编程中的重要环节,通过自带代码实现刀具半径补偿、长度补偿等功能,确保加工精度。
3. 自动化编程
利用宏程序和子程序,实现加工工艺的自动化编程,提高编程效率。
4. 故障诊断与处理
通过辅助程序代码,实现数控车床的故障诊断与处理,确保机床稳定运行。
三、数控车床自带代码的注意事项
1. 代码编写规范
在编写数控车床自带代码时,应遵循编程规范,确保代码的可读性和可维护性。
2. 代码调试
在编程过程中,应注意代码调试,确保代码的正确性和机床的稳定运行。
3. 代码优化
针对不同加工工艺,对自带代码进行优化,提高加工效率和精度。
4. 安全意识
在操作数控车床时,应充分了解自带代码的安全性能,确保操作安全。
数控车床自带代码是数控编程中的重要组成部分。掌握数控车床自带代码,有助于提高编程效率、确保加工精度和机床稳定运行。作为一名从业人员,应不断学习、积累经验,为我国数控技术发展贡献力量。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。